Input and output parameters
Number and type of input channels: There are multiple digital input channels, usually in multiples of 2, such as 216 digital input channels. These input channels can receive digital signals, and the signal type can be dry contacts (such as switch signals) or active signals (such as digital level signals output by sensors).
Number and type of output channels: There are also digital output channels, and their number may also be multiples of 2, which are used to output digital control signals. The output signal can drive devices such as relays and indicator lights. The output type is generally transistor output or relay output. The output current and voltage have a certain range. For example, when the transistor output is used, the output current may be within a few hundred milliamperes, and the voltage is within a certain DC voltage range (such as 5-30V DC).

Feature
Signal level standard: The digital input signal level usually follows industrial standards, such as TTL (transistor-transistor logic) level or CMOS (complementary metal-oxide-semiconductor) level, which can accurately identify the high and low levels of the input signal. The digital output signal is also output according to the corresponding standard to ensure compatibility with external devices.
Operating voltage range: The module operates in a specific DC voltage range, which may be around 18-30V DC. This voltage range is to adapt to the power supply in the industrial control system, ensure that the module works normally under a stable power supply, and has a certain tolerance to certain fluctuations in the power supply voltage.
Working Mode
Communication mode: Communicate with other devices (such as host computers, other control modules, sensors or actuators) through the communication interface. If it is through the CAN bus interface, exchange data and control instructions with other devices in the network according to protocols such as CANopen; if it is through the Ethernet interface, use TCP/IP or UDP and other protocols to send the module's input and output status information to the host system, and receive control commands and configuration parameters sent by the host; if it is through the serial interface, data transmission and communication are carried out according to protocols such as Modbus to achieve collaborative work and information sharing between devices.
